Availability can differ

Earn credits and Advocate experiences are controlled by the current program configuration. Your account may show a legacy earned-credit page, a newer advocate experience, or no program entry. Do not rely on an older screenshot as proof that an action or reward is still available.

Review an available action

  1. Open Earn credits from the current Studio navigation when it is present.
  2. Read the action, eligibility, frequency, verification, and reward shown before doing the work.
  3. Complete only an action you are permitted to publish and can verify through the stated method.
  4. Submit the requested public link or evidence through the visible Claim flow.
  5. Use My status or the equivalent current view to check whether the claim is pending, approved, or rejected.

Referrals and larger programs

A visible program may include referral milestones, creator or writer opportunities, an affiliate offer, or a leaderboard. Eligibility, attribution, verification, credits, payout, and commission terms can change independently. The live page and any linked partner terms are authoritative at the time you participate.

If a reward or claim is missing

Confirm that the action was active when completed and that the submitted account or public link matches its rules. Allow the review period stated in the live program. If the status remains incorrect, contact Support with the action name, submission time, public evidence link, and visible status; do not send account passwords or access tokens.
